Ordinals
beta
Sat 1708104441030459
decimal
526483.691030459
degree
0°106483′307″691030459‴
percentile
81.33830680520832%
name
btdpxebnity
cycle
0
epoch
2
period
261
block
526483
offset
691030459
timestamp
2018-06-07 21:32:51 UTC
rarity
common
prev
next